# To succeed in 3D printing long-term, you have to keep highlighting its mediocrity

I had a conversation on LinkedIn with a leading expert in 3D printing and other manufacturing technologies from Central Europe. He is the publisher of websites and magazines about engineering, manufacturing, and digital technologies in industry. Additionally, he organizes numerous industry conferences. In short, our careers in 3D printing are quite similar.

Through our conversation, I realized that despite coming from different countries, we share almost identical experiences when discussing 3D printing with so-called “everyday people.” I compared the highlights of our conversation with talks I’ve had with other representatives from the AM industry in various countries over the years and realized that fundamentally, it has always been and likely always will be the same everywhere…

No matter where — for regular people, 3D printing will always be something other than what it truly is — something much bigger, better, and cooler. They will be very disappointed when told the truth. But with over 11 years in this industry, I’ll say this — it is the only way to survive in it.

### All those who painted AM in golden hues are long gone from the industry.

![](https://www.voxelmatters.com/wp-content/uploads/2024/10/Mediocrity-2.webp)Source: Pawel Slusarczyk archive

My journey with 3D printing began in “The Wonder Years.” In 2013, 3D printing was becoming the brightest star in the new technology firmament. It was what AI is today. It was what NFTs and cryptocurrencies were yesterday. Its immense popularity was based on two pillars:

- 3D printing evangelists — people employed by AM startups who told incredible stories about the possibilities of this technology; they said everything people wanted to hear
- mainstream media journalists — who picked up these stories without checking and verifying if they were true, accepted them as they were, further embellished them, and pushed them into their newspapers, television, and websites.

Regular people received a perfect, idealized image. 3D printers were not ordinary manufacturing machines — they were “Star Trek Replicators,” “3D photocopiers.” With 3D printers, you could print anything you desired!
Like those 3D printed dresses in 2015:

![](https://www.voxelmatters.com/wp-content/uploads/2024/10/Mediocrity-3.webp)Source: Pawel Slusarczyk archive

Startups sprang up like mushrooms after the rain, producing consumer 3D printers. Some of them were really beautiful. They were supposed to be in apartments and homes, playing a key role in the entire household ecosystem. They were supposed to be as important as refrigerators, washing machines, vacuum cleaners, and coffee machines. They were supposed to be the next home appliance.

Simultaneously, journalists presented completely distorted and untrue information. The worst part is that they didn’t lie — they just imagined it that way and put it into words. Without a sense of responsibility. And with corporate impunity.

So people imagined that with 3D printers, they could achieve everything: quickly, cheaply, and colorfully. Only from 3D printing specialists — not evangelists — did they learn the uncomfortable truth…

- that 3D printing is fast, but when compared to other manufacturing technologies; 20 hours of 3D printing is much faster than the 14 days needed for designing a mold, producing it, and starting production
- that 3D printing is cheap, but as above
- that 3D printing is colorful, but the 3D print will be done in only one color… it’s just that there are so many colors to choose from
- and generally, to produce anything, a 3D model is needed; if it’s not available on the internet (and many things weren’t in 2013–2016), it has to be designed from scratch; and that is demanding and difficult.

So people felt disappointed and deceived. But not by journalists and mainstream media — they felt deceived by the technology. And by 3D printing evangelists representing specific companies, who simply lied to them blatantly. Over time, the myth of consumer 3D printers began to crumble until it finally collapsed. The years 2016–2018 saw a dramatic decline.

So consumer 3D printers were replaced by industrial ones.

### A New Generation of Evangelists

![](https://www.voxelmatters.com/wp-content/uploads/2024/10/Mediocrity-4.webp)Source: Pawel Slusarczyk archive

This time, the narrative became more sophisticated and aimed at a much more demanding audience. The focus shifted from the average Joe to engineers, designers, constructors, and materials scientists. Here, facts and hard data mattered. However, this did not stop the evangelists from telling things that weren’t entirely true. Yes, the job became harder — skilled engineers easily spotted lies and exposed incompetence. But there were engineers who were simply fascinated and wanted to believe. They could ask tough questions but chose not to.

Thus, various industrial 3D printers found their way into industrial companies. Some were truly industrial-grade — you know which ones I mean — but others were just scaled-up desktop 3D printers. Once consumer-grade, now production-grade. The technology remained the same; only the construction got bigger.

For instance, in 2015, company YYY produced “XXX” 3D printers that printed with PLA, ABS, and PETG on a 20 x 20 cm surface. By 2020, company YYY was producing “XXX INDUSTRY” versions with a 50 x 50 cm surface, printing with PLA, ABS, PETG, and additionally PA, PC, PP, TPU, HIPS, and composite versions with carbon and glass fiber.

But apart from PLA, nothing worked well because everything else warped dramatically. And leveling a worktable of such a large surface took half a day. Customers discovered this only after purchase, leading to unpleasant situations. In Poland, the purchase of such machines couple of times ended up in court.

The same issues applied to other AM technologies — UV-curable resins, polyamide powders, and metals. I know of a company producing industrial SLS 3D printers that preferred to go out of business rather than start up machines sold to customers (which still don’t work). Like the consumer sector, industrial AM companies began to face financial troubles. Some of the smallest and locally operating ones went bankrupt, while the rest are still struggling…

The evangelists of rapid manufacturing in 3D have disappeared once again.

### Only the truthful survive

![](https://www.voxelmatters.com/wp-content/uploads/2024/10/Mediocrity-5.webp)Source: Pawel Slusarczyk archive

Those with over 10 years of experience in the industry are the ones who were always resistant to the success propaganda. They saw numerous advantages in additive manufacturing but never feared speaking out about its flaws. It wasn’t easy — it was often quite frustrating. Take journalists, for example…

As the former creator and editor-in-chief of the largest Polish 3D printing industry portal, I was often asked for interviews by mainstream media — newspapers, magazines, TV shows, or radio. I was asked about various topics:

- generally, what is 3D printing?
- 3D printing of weapons
- 3D printing of food
- 3D printing of buildings
- 3D printing of living human organs
- 3D printing in space.

I always answered as truthfully as possible. Modestly speaking, my answers were always great because I have a natural gift for making boring things interesting. And 3D printers are very boring. So, I spoke beautifully — but always told the uncomfortable truth. And my responses were edited, taken out of context, or not broadcast at all. Yes, twice the largest private Polish TV station came to our office, spent 2 hours recording, and the material was never aired.

- Because I was supposed to talk about a 3D-printed liver, but instead, I said it was just the first experiment and that printing a whole liver was still a long way off and might end in a dead end.
- Because I was supposed to show how to 3D print a human skull in 10 minutes, but it turned out the first layer wouldn’t even be finished in 10 minutes.

Once, I explained 3D printing and how it works to a state TV reporter in less than 3 minutes. It was my best live statement ever. Later, I found out that the reporter narrated my entire explanation off-camera — word-for-word — and I appeared for 3 seconds.

### The Same Goes for Customers

![](https://www.voxelmatters.com/wp-content/uploads/2024/10/Mediocrity-6.webp)Source: Pawel Slusarczyk archive

People wanting to buy 3D printers usually have a vision they want to realize with them. Sometimes it’s realistic, but sometimes it’s not…

- the technology is not efficient enough
- the materials are not durable enough
- the client’s budget is too low for a system that can handle it
- the cost of parts is too high for market expectations
- the production time for serial manufacturing is too long.

I know companies and salesmen who will sell anything to a client just to make a sale, knowing it won’t work. I remember once turning away a large foundry that wanted to 3D print molds with a base size of 50 x 50 cm, using materials that could withstand temperatures above 100°C / 210°F. They had a budget of up to 1200 EUR. Impossible to achieve. Later, I found out they bought the printer from another company — they sold them some cheap Creality3D.

This is a very short-sighted strategy. It lasts for 3–4 years. Tops 6. Then, such a company folds. Those who remain in the market are the ones who always tell the truth. Even if the truth is that 3D printing is not perfect — it’s mediocre…
